Hazor

Hazor was a major Canaanite city-state in northern Palestine that Joshua destroyed during Israel's conquest of the Promised Land. Its defeat marked a crucial military victory that secured Israel's control over the north.

Overview

Hazor was the head of a northern Canaanite confederacy that opposed Israel's entry into Canaan. Joshua led a decisive military campaign against this fortified city and its allied kings, resulting in complete destruction and establishing Israelite dominion over the northern territories.

Key Scriptures

"Joshua turned back at that time and captured Hazor and struck its king with the sword. For Hazor formerly was the head of all those kingdoms." (Joshua 11:10, ESV)

"And they struck all the people in it with the edge of the sword, devoting them to destruction. There was no one left that breathed. And he burned Hazor with fire." (Joshua 11:11, ESV)
